**Build Provenance: Vendored Fonts**

All third-party fonts shipped with Brightloom are vendored into the assets tree, never fetched at build time. Each font directory carries its license file and a checksum manifest verified during the provenance stage. Updates require a signed manifest regeneration. The manifest for the current release is keyed to the token below.

session token of kagup-hahaf = htk3_2b8

Hey — quick handover on the Streetly autocomplete widget before I switch teams. The suggestion engine is solid, but debounce timing is touchy: anything under 150ms hammers the lookup service. Tessa knows the ranking logic if you get stuck. One gotcha: the widget silently falls back to cached results when the geocoder times out, which confuses QA every time. When you set up your local environment, use the service configuration below and you should be good.

config for yahof-tajop:
zorath:
  pin: 7493
  metrics_host: metrics.zorath.tolvaqsys.internal
  tenant: praiel
  seal: seal_fd9cd4f1

## FareForge Environments

Quick rundown for the security review: FareForge is our rules engine that computes shipping fees for Cartwheel Goods. We run three environments — dev, staging, and prod — each fully isolated, with rules promoted via signed bundles. Staging mirrors prod data shapes but uses synthetic orders only. Here are the staging configuration values we currently run with.

config for kahag-tafop:
WENWYN_PIN=7412
WENWYN_TENANT=fenion
WENWYN_METRICS_HOST=metrics.wenwyn.zemvarnet.local
WENWYN_SEAL=seal_cafee3b9
WENWYN_STANDBY_TEAM=praox

## Artifact Signing — Inventory Reconciliation Job

The nightly reconciliation job for Stockline now signs its output manifests before upload. Unsigned manifests are rejected by the Ledgerbox ingest as of build 412. Two mismatches last week traced to a stale key on the runner pool; rotated Tuesday. Action for sync: confirm all runners pull the current key at job start. The active signing key for the reconciliation pipeline is as follows.

signing key of yafop-taguf = bky3_Kre